Management Meeting Minutes — Discount Policy for Large Deals

Attendees: branch leadership, commercial ops.

We agreed to cap standard discounts at 12% for deals above the Tier-3 threshold, with anything higher needing sign-off from Mirelle Fandon. A few branches pushed back, citing the Quarrow account, but the consensus held. New approval form goes live Monday; old side-letter deals get grandfathered through year-end. Branch managers should brief their teams this week. The planning rationale behind the cap is noted below.

internal memo for tagef-hadup: Gross margin on Ulaath came in at 15 percent against a plan of 5 percent. Only 7 of the 120 pilot accounts renewed Ulaath, so a churn review is set for October 15.

## Contacts: StockTally Reconciliation Job

StockTally runs nightly at 02:30 and reconciles warehouse counts against the Ordergrid ledger. Owned by the Inventory Systems team at Fernhollow Logistics. Contractors do not have deploy rights; submit changes via merge request only. Failures page the data on-call, not you. Runbook lives in the Opsdocs space. For access requests, job reruns, or discrepancy reports, use the team inbox below.

pager mailbox: holdor.quenael.briir@lumiclabs.corp

Hey Marisol — handing off the formula sandbox work on Quillgate before I rotate to the billing squad. The evaluator now runs user-supplied formulas in an isolated worker with a hard CPU budget and no filesystem access; recursion depth is capped at 40. Watch out: the allowlist for built-in functions lives in code, not config, which we should fix eventually. Tests are green except one flaky timeout case. The current sandbox settings for the staging environment are as follows.

settings of bafof-tagep:
[frador]
port = 9300
region = west-1
host = frador.norvacorp.corp
timeout_ms = 3000
retries = 5